What to check before choosing a pre-war building near the BX12 bus in Tremont

  • Confirm the building’s pre-war status with the address and year info shown on the Openigloo building page before applying.
  • Use the BX12 bus location to sanity-check commute timing at your real hours (weekdays, evenings, and weekends).
  • Before signing, ask about heating, hot water, and any recent building-wide repairs; pre-war buildings often have older systems that matter for monthly cost and maintenance.
  • Review the lease terms carefully, including renewal language and any fee schedule (application, move-in, parking, storage) listed by the building or management.
  • If the building has any restrictions (pets, smoking, laundry rules), get them in writing via the building’s posted policy or tenant Q&A context.
